Welcome to Whyalla
SkillsOne headed to Whyalla to chat to local Electrical apprentice, Jessica Barnard-Brown.
She shares what it's like working in a small town. She shares what growing up from England and Europe
was like in comparison to moving to Australia.
She shares what motivated her to become an electrical apprentice with OneSteel and shares what's involved in being an apprentice.
She shares what the locals do on the weekends - especially 'go for a beachie'!
